Xabi Alonso to Stay at Bayer Leverkusen, Snubs Liverpool and Bayern Munich

Bayer Leverkusen’s manager, Xabi Alonso, has made a surprising decision to stay put at the German club, despite being linked with a move to Premier League giants Liverpool. According to Mail Sport, Alonso will also reject an offer from Bundesliga rivals Bayern Munich, opting to remain with Leverkusen for at least another year.

The news comes as a blow to Liverpool, who were reportedly eyeing Alonso as a potential replacement for Jurgen Klopp, who is set to depart the club this summer. However, it seems that the Reds have been given no indication that the former midfielder is interested in leaving his current post.

With Alonso out of the running, Sporting Lisbon’s Ruben Amorim has emerged as a top contender for the Liverpool job, alongside Brighton’s Roberto De Zerbi. The 39-year-old Amorim is expected to undergo an interview process for the position, with reports suggesting that he has performed well in internal assessments.
